linux错误命令提示错误信息
-
Linux系统在执行错误的命令时会根据不同的情况给出相应的错误信息提示。以下是一些常见的错误信息及其含义:
1. command not found(命令找不到):表示输入的命令不存在或者不在系统的环境变量中。可以通过使用正确的命令或者安装相应的软件包来解决该问题。
2. permission denied(权限被拒绝):表示当前用户没有执行该命令的权限。可以尝试使用root用户或者使用sudo命令来获取权限。
3. No such file or directory(没有这个文件或目录):表示系统找不到指定的文件或者目录。请检查路径或者文件名是否正确。
4. syntax error(语法错误):表示命令的语法有误。请仔细检查命令的语法并修正错误。
5. invalid option(无效选项):表示命令使用了无效的选项。请检查选项是否拼写正确或者该选项是否支持当前的命令。
6. disk space full(磁盘空间已满):表示当前磁盘的可用空间已经被用完。可以通过删除一些不必要的文件或者清理磁盘空间来解决。
7. command not executable(命令不可执行):表示输入的命令文件没有执行权限。可以通过使用chmod命令添加可执行权限来解决。
8. command not a directory(命令不是一个目录):表示输入的命令不是一个合法的目录。请检查命令路径是否正确。
9. command not a valid identifier(命令不是一个有效的标识符):表示输入的命令不符合标识符命名规则。请检查命令是否使用了非法字符或者保留字。
以上只是一些常见的错误信息,实际上还有很多其他的错误信息。当遇到错误提示时,可以根据具体的错误信息进行排查和解决。可以通过查看系统日志、使用命令的帮助文档或者在网上搜索相关的解决方案来找到解决该错误的方法。
2年前 -
在Linux中,当我们输入错误的命令时,通常会收到错误消息以提醒我们。这些错误消息通常包含有关错误的详细信息,以便我们能够找出问题并采取相应的措施。以下是一些常见的Linux错误命令和它们可能的错误信息:
1. 命令找不到 (command not found):这是一个常见的错误消息,通常发生在输入一个系统无法识别的命令时。这可能是因为你拼写错误、命令没有安装或者命令不在系统的路径下。在这种情况下,你可以检查你的拼写,确保命令已正确安装,并确保命令在环境变量PATH中。如果没有安装,你需要安装相应的软件包。
2. 权限拒绝 (permission denied):当你尝试执行一个命令但没有足够的权限时,会显示此错误消息。这通常发生在你试图在受限制的目录中执行一个需要管理员权限的命令时。要解决此问题,你可以使用sudo命令来提升权限,并确保你有足够的权限来执行相应的操作。
3. 输入/输出错误 (input/output error):这个错误消息表示发生了一个与输入或输出相关的问题,通常是由于硬件故障、文件系统错误或磁盘损坏引起的。如果你遇到这个错误,你可以尝试重新插拔设备、检查硬盘驱动器连接或运行文件系统修复工具来解决问题。
4. 参数错误 (invalid argument):当你输入了一个无效的命令参数时,会显示此错误消息。这通常是因为你提供了一个不被命令接受的参数或格式不正确的参数。要解决此问题,你可以检查你的命令输入,并确保提供的参数是命令所要求的格式。
5. 文件或目录不存在 (file or directory not found):当你尝试访问一个不存在的文件或目录时,会显示此错误消息。这可能是由于你输入了错误的路径、文件或目录被删除或移动,或者用户没有访问权限。要解决此问题,你可以检查你的路径,确保文件或目录存在,并验证你是否有足够的权限来访问它们。
总的来说,Linux错误命令提示的错误信息是为了帮助我们找出问题所在并解决它们。查看错误消息并按照提示采取相应的措施可以帮助我们避免进一步的错误和问题。如果我们无法理解或解决错误消息,我们可以通过在终端中使用`man`命令来查看命令的手册页面,以获取更多关于命令和错误消息的信息。
2年前 -
在Linux系统中,当你输入一个错误的命令时,系统会根据错误类型给出相应的错误信息。这些错误信息有助于你理解何处出现了错误以及如何解决问题。下面是常见的几种错误类型和相应的错误信息解释。
1. 命令不存在(Command Not Found):
这是最常见的错误类型,表示你输入的命令系统无法找到。错误信息通常是类似于“command not found”或者“-bash: command: command not found”的提示。如果你确定命令是正确的,可能是因为该命令没有正确安装或者不在系统的可执行路径中。解决办法是检查命令是否正确安装,如果没有安装则安装它或者将其所在的目录添加到系统的可执行路径中。2. 权限拒绝(Permission Denied):
当你试图执行一个没有足够权限的命令时,系统会提示权限拒绝错误。错误信息通常是类似于“permission denied”或者“-bash: command: permission denied”的提示。解决办法是使用root用户或者具有足够权限的用户执行命令,或者修改命令的权限。3. 参数错误(Invalid Option):
如果你输入了一个命令的无效参数,系统会提示参数错误。错误信息通常是类似于“invalid option”或者“-bash: command: invalid option”的提示。解决办法是检查命令的参数是否正确,可以使用命令的帮助选项(例如-h或–help)查看正确的参数选项。4. 文件或目录不存在(No Such File or Directory):
当你试图执行一个不存在的文件或目录时,系统会提示文件或目录不存在错误。错误信息通常是类似于“no such file or directory”或者“-bash: command: no such file or directory”的提示。解决办法是检查文件或目录的路径是否正确,或者确保文件或目录存在。5. 系统资源不足(Resource Exhausted):
当你尝试执行一个需要大量系统资源的命令时,系统资源可能会被耗尽,导致命令无法执行。错误信息通常是类似于“resource exhausted”或者“-bash: command: resource exhausted”的提示。解决办法是释放系统资源(例如关闭其他占用大量资源的程序),或者增加系统资源的限制。总之,当你在Linux系统中输入错误的命令时,系统会给出相应的错误信息,帮助你找到错误并解决问题。了解常见错误类型和错误信息的含义,可以有助于你更好地理解和改正错误。
2年前